Pando is a communication company on a mission to connect healthcare and deliver specialist support for patients in one click.With 70,000 healthcare professionals in our network, Pando allows clinicians to collaborate all over the UK. Using this network, we are empowering organisations of all sizes instant access to specialist healthcare. By enabling quick answers to complex clinical questions, our mission isn’t just about connection, but to create the next level of digital healthcare. Whether it’s clinical communication or accessing specialist healthcare, Pando is here for health.
